Angela's father was diagnosed with bladder cancer later in life and was able to have it treated in a timely fashion. At the time Angela was working with Cancer Care Ontario and knew that the signs and symptoms were not to be left untreated and encouraged him to seek his family physician's diagnosis. Understanding that her father was fortunate and that not all bladder cancer patients have the same knowledge up front, is what inspires her to be part of the vision where bladder cancer is just a memory. With over 20 years in the digital space, 15 of those in healthcare, with 8 years in Cancer specifically, Angela understands the need to create awareness, the need for support and the value in providing access to tools and resources to support patients and their families throughout their cancer journey.
Her passion for healthcare is personal, she has spent 15 years in local, provincial, pan Canadian and Global healthcare organizations and is driven by the opportunity to leverage digital tools, resources and systems to improve access, reduce the burden and support the healthcare system's growing demand.
She has led transformations, brand, and marketing engagement across product/system design in healthcare for providers, patients and the healthcare system and what motivates her is the opportunity to positively influence effective healthcare changes. She completed her Master of Design in ICT at OCADU in Inclusive Design, where universal design principles are the driver of digital design aligning with her belief that digital products and services should always be designed with utility and inclusion in mind. Angela brings a strong understanding of digital design and development and combined with her knowledge and passion for healthcare she strives to leverage cost effective tools and systems to bridge access to care.
